This engaging, hands-on learning conference is designed specifically for rural educators teaching in multi-grade and Hutterite colony classrooms. The day will begin with an inspiring keynote address by Mona Shortman, setting the tone for a collaborative and practical professional learning experience.
Participants will have the opportunity to choose from a wide range of workshop sessions tailored to the unique needs of rural classrooms. Topics include MAST testing and preparation, English Language Learners and literacy instruction, effective classroom management strategies, music integration and Christmas play production, art, station rotation models, STEM projects, IEFA and cultural integration, and project-based learning. In addition, roundtable collaborative discussions will provide space for educators to share ideas, challenges, and solutions with peers.
This conference is designed to equip teachers with practical strategies, creative resources, and meaningful connections to support student success in diverse, multi-grade learning environments.
